编程题

文学社团组织一次英语实践活动,每个参与活动的同学都分发到一个英文字符串,所有字符为小写字母,活动任务是找出字符串中的最长回文子串。

如果有多个相同长度的回文子串,输出其中任意一个即可。

例如:

“aykkyu”中最长回文子串是“ykky”。

“helloacmcbjbky”中最长回文子串有2个“cmc”“bjb”。


输入格式:

共1行,1个字符串,长度不超过50。

输出格式:

共1行,1个字符串,最长回文子串。


输入样例:

aykkyu

输出样例:

ykky


s=input()

n=

flag=1

for j in range(n,0,):

for i in range(0,n-j 1):

x=s[i:i j]

y=

if(x==):

print(x)

flag=0

break

if(flag==0):

break

点赞(0) 打赏

评论列表 共有 0 条评论

暂无评论